Dragon Well Shrimp: A Regal Fusion of Flavors

Dragon Well Shrimp

Dragon Well Shrimp (龙井虾仁) has a history dating back to the Qing Dynasty, when Emperor Qianlong tasted this exquisite dish during his southern tour to Hangzhou. Featuring Dragon Well tea and fresh shrimp as its main ingredients, the dish impressed the emperor so much that it became a royal delicacy and eventually made its way into everyday cuisine. Additionally, the creation of Dragon Well Shrimp is closely tied to Hangzhou’s rich tea and shrimp cultures, where local chefs ingeniously combined these elements into a celebrated dish.

Making Process:

The preparation of Dragon Well Shrimp involves several careful steps:

  1. Selecting Ingredients: Choose lively river shrimp for their tender texture. Use fresh Dragon Well tea harvested before or during the Qingming Festival, which is known for its vibrant green color, rich aroma, and sweet taste.
  2. Preparing Shrimp: Peel and devein the shrimp, then wash and pat dry. Marinate the shrimp with salt, MSG, egg white, and a coating of starch to enhance its tenderness.
  3. Brewing Tea: Steep the Dragon Well tea leaves in boiling water and strain the tea juice. Be careful not to overbrew to avoid bitterness.
  4. Stir-frying: Heat the pan with a small amount of oil, quickly stir-fry the shrimp until they change color, then remove them. In the same pan, add tea leaves and tea juice, stir briefly, then return the shrimp to the pan, season with Shaoxing wine and other seasonings, and stir until well-mixed and aromatic.

Flavor Characteristics:

Dragon Well Shrimp is known for its distinctive features:

  1. Elegant Appearance: The dish showcases pristine white shrimp, vibrant green tea leaves, and a clear, glossy sauce, creating a visually appealing presentation.
  2. Tender Texture: The shrimp, carefully prepared and stir-fried, offers a tender and smooth texture that melts in your mouth, complemented by the tea’s delicate fragrance.
  3. Nutritional Value: Rich in protein, trace elements, and unsaturated fatty acids, the shrimp helps boost the immune system. Dragon Well tea adds vitamins that aid in blood vessel health and cholesterol reduction.
